Bildparser-Fehler "bandOffsets.length is wrong"

Antwort erstellen


Diese Frage dient dazu, das automatisierte Versenden von Formularen durch Spam-Bots zu verhindern.

BBCode ist eingeschaltet
[img] ist eingeschaltet
[flash] ist ausgeschaltet
[url] ist eingeschaltet
Smilies sind ausgeschaltet

Die letzten Beiträge des Themas

Ich habe die Datenschutzerklärung gelesen und bin damit einverstanden.

   

Ansicht erweitern Die letzten Beiträge des Themas: Bildparser-Fehler "bandOffsets.length is wrong"

von Jo » 01 Nov 2007, 14:22

Prinzipiell werden bei den Sendern Bilder angezeigt. Der Fehler tritt in einem Durchlauf mit vielleicht 300 Bildern ca. 3-mal auf. Vielleicht liefert der Sender ja schon defekte Bilder.

von bodo » 01 Nov 2007, 13:04

So wies aussieht mag die JPG-Routine von Sun deine JPGs nich? Funktionieren die Bilder ?

Bildparser-Fehler "bandOffsets.length is wrong"

von Jo » 01 Nov 2007, 12:23

Bei einem meiner Parser bekomme ich öfters den Fehler
java.lang.IllegalArgumentException: bandOffsets.length is wrong!
at javax.imageio.ImageTypeSpecifier$Interleaved.<init>(Unknown Source)
at javax.imageio.ImageTypeSpecifier.createInterleaved(Unknown Source)
at com.sun.imageio.plugins.jpeg.JPEGImageReader.getImageTypes(Unknown Source)
at com.sun.imageio.plugins.jpeg.JPEGImageReader.readInternal(Unknown Source)
at com.sun.imageio.plugins.jpeg.JPEGImageReader.read(Unknown Source)
at javax.imageio.ImageIO.read(Unknown Source)
at javax.imageio.ImageIO.read(Unknown Source)
at tvbrowserdataservice.file.ProgramField.recreateImage(ProgramField.java:176)
at tvbrowserdataservice.file.ProgramField.create(ProgramField.java:148)
at SheetPDS.extract(SheetPDS.java:291)
at SheetPDS.execute(SheetPDS.java:86)
at primarydatamanager.primarydataservice.AbstractPrimaryDataService.execute(AbstractPrimaryDataService.java:84)
at primarydatamanager.PDSRunner.PDSThreadRun(PDSRunner.java:118)
at primarydatamanager.PDSRunner.access$000(PDSRunner.java:14)
at primarydatamanager.PDSRunner$1.run(PDSRunner.java:73)
Zeile 291 ist:
ProgramField field = ProgramField.create(ProgramFieldType.PICTURE_TYPE, IOUtilities.loadFileFromHttpServer(fileurl, filetimeout));
Was bedeutet das genau? Ist das schlimm oder kann ich das ignorieren?

Nach oben